EXCLUSIVE: Sources tell me Executive Director of Original Programming and Development Daysun Perkins was let go from GSN last week. The exit occurred just days after he asked the court to dismiss a sexual discrimination suit he’d filed in March against CBS Television Distribution, where he had been the Director of Development from 2003-2008, after he and CBS came to a confidential settlement on the matter. Perkins had been at GSN since May 2010. Before that, he spent just over a year as VP Development at Eyeworks USA, producers of ABC’s Extreme Makeover: Weight Loss Edition and Spike’s Bar Rescue among others.
